Objective:About one out of ten women suffers from chronic pelvic pain(CPP),which causes negative influences to people's normal life.Although modern medical science has developed three effective methods to treat CPP,such as symptomatic pain relief,hormone replacement,and surgical operation,these treatment methods cannot effect a radical cure for it.Therefore a search for the Traditional Chinese Medicine to cure CPP is quite necessary.The mentor put forward the theory that the blood stasis micro-environment results in CPP,based on which we analyze the mechanism of action of using Danzhi Decotion to remove blood stasis in order to cure CPP.Methods:In experiments,MTT method has been conducted to search for the best concentration of Danzhi Decotion and Aspirin to work on NIH/3T3 cells.By acting IL-17A/F on NIH/3T3 cells to obtain the concentration of the inflammatory factor MCP-1 and MCP-2,the best concentration of IL-17A/F was acquired where Danzhi Decotion has effect on P38 pathway and inflammatory factor MCP-1 and MCP-2.Therefore the mechanism how Danzhi Decotion treats CPP is proved.In clinical research,patients who suffer from Qi stagnation and blood stasis type of adenomyosis(CPP)are treated with Danzhi Decotion,compared with those treated with Sanjie analgesic capsule,to observe the function of Danzhi Decotion in effecting TCM syndrome score,CRS,CMSS.Results:In experiments,1.25%solution of Danzhi Decotion and 50ug/ml solution of Aspirin has less than 10%cytotoxicity to NIH/3T3 cells.The best concentration of IL-17A/F is 100ng/ml to obtain the concentration of the inflammatory factor MCP-1 and MCP-2,and both Danzhi Decotion and Aspirin inhibit the induction of IL-17A/F into NIH/3T3 cells to secrete MCP-1/MIP-2.Danzhi Decotion and Aspirin can inhibit IL-17A/F-P38 inflammatory signal pathway.Based on NIH/3T3 cells,IL-17A/F can stimulate P38 inflammatory signal pathway,while Danzhi Decotion and Aspirin inhibit IL-17A/F-P38 signal pathway.In clinical research,Danzhi Decotion is used as the experimental group,while the other TCM Sanjie analgesic capsule is used as the control group.The experimental group and the control group has statistic difference in the total efficiency related to TCM symptoms,and both the treatment and the total score of improving depression,anger and frequent sighing.In terms of NRS and CMSS,the experimental group has statistic difference from the control group in total marked effective rate,when the experimental group exhibits a better score than the control group in both NRS and CMSS.Both the experimental group and the control group have no statistic difference in uterine volume and CA125 before or after the treatment.No patients in either experimental group or the control group have adverse reactions.Conclusion:By inhibiting IL-17A/F-p38 and reducing the secrete of MCP-1 and MIP-2,Danzhi Decotion can alleviate CPP.Danzhi Decotion can effectively improve the TCM symptoms and clinical symptoms of patients who suffer from adenomyosis(CPP).
